在Python 2.7中,一个float的repr返回最接近十七位数的十进制数;这足以精确地识别每个可能的IEEE浮点值.浮点数的str类似地工作,除了它将结果限制为12位数;对于大多数目的,这是一个更合理的结果,并且使您免受二进制和...
在过去的几天里,我一直在使用python来完成我的作业。我注意到一件奇怪的事-当我把字符串转换成float时,它给出的位数和字符串中的位数完全相同。在当我用结构包()具有4个字节的浮点,并使用解包结构(),它给出了一...
6 个答案:答案 0 :(得分:64)>... sys.float_infosys.floatinfo(max=1.7976931348623157e+308, max_exp=1024, max_10_exp=308,min=2.2250738585072014e-308, min_exp=-1021, min_10_exp=-307...
Float方法是python标准库的一部分,该标准库将数字或包含数字的字符串转换为float数据类型。当将字符串转换为浮点数有效时,有以下规则。该字符串中只能包含数字。数字之间的数学运算符也可以使用。该字符串可以表示...
两者最大区别在:python2.2前的版本和python2.2以后3.0以前的版本的默认情况下,"/"所做的除法是以一种两个数或者多个数出现一个浮点数结果就以浮点数的形式表示,即float除法"//"所做的除法则不相同,"//"不管两者...
python中float的比较方式print float(lastpayment)-temp,'and',float(self.pyament) if (float(l浮点数不精确,如果想要使用精确小数,请用decimal 如果要比较浮点数a和b -0.00000001 < a - b < 0.00000001这样...
数字比较相等,因为58682.7578125可以在32位和64位浮点中精确表示.让我们仔细看看二进制表示:32 bit: 01000111011001010011101011000010sign : 0exponent: 10001110fraction: 1100101001110101100001064 bit: ...
float详解标准文档流当一个元素浮动之后,它会被移出正常的文档流,然后向左或者向右平移,一直平移直到碰到了所处的容器的边框,或者碰到另外一个浮动的元素。所以在了解浮动之前我们需要了解一下什么是标准文档流...
我从rrd数据库中得到以元组形式返回的时间戳,即info变量将包含此信息[(38177492.733055562,38177482.886388876),(39370533.190833323, 40563588.018611118)]在我的代码中,我使用列表函数之后,我使用“index”变量...
Improve this question我...您知道如何在python中使用它吗?与with open('[43x25520].float') as f:read_data = f.read()我得到:Out[16]: Traceback (most recent call last):File "", line 2, in read_data = f...
python实现,将float数据转换成二进制数据;
今天小编就为大家分享一篇python 保存float类型的小数的位数方法,具有很好的参考价值,希望对大家有所帮助。一起跟随小编过来看看吧
float()函数是python中一个比较常用的内建函数,我们要详细掌握它的使用方法,避免在编写代码的过程中错误使用。float()函数返回一个十进制浮点型数值(小数)。float()括号内只能是三种类型的数据:1.二进制、八...
我只是在玩数字游戏。...在[23]中:import numpy as npimport decimalD = decimal.Decimal我们将创建一个常规的np浮点数组在[24]中:f10 = np.random.ranf(10)f10出[24]:array([ 0.45410583, 0...
目前用过最方便的: %例如:result为一个list,为result中每个值保留小数点后4位。result = [("%.4f" % i) for i in result]Python 3.X对于浮点数默认提供17位数字的精度。关于单精度和双精度: 单精度型float 双...
float在Python中代表的是一个类的名称,是Python内置的类。之所以说float是类,主要是为了强调Python的面向对象的计算机编程语言特色,熟悉面向对象编程语言的且设计过类class的人对此概念应该会印象深刻。float的类...
给定一个字符串值(包含浮点值),...Python float() 功能float()function是python中的库函数,用于将给定的字符串或整数值转换为float值。语法:float(string_value/integer_value)示例Input:str="10.23"print(flo...
对于第一个问题:在典型的处理器上(至少在GPU之外)没有对float16的硬件支持. NumPy完全按照你的建议:将float16操作数转换为float32,对float32值执行标量操作,然后将float32结果舍回到float16.可以证明结果仍然是...
主要介绍了Python astype(np.float)函数使用方法解析,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下
>>>x=1>>>eval("x+1")#注意:"x+1"是字符串2>>>eval("4True>...eval("'py'*3")'pypypy'&...eval("10**2")100eval()函数不仅仅能运行简单表达式,还能调用函数,使用方法等等:>>&g...
在字符串值的讨论上,我们会需要用浮点值的形式,那么就需要函数来进行转换。float函数的功能正是如此,能够对其中的数值进行转换,下面我们就float函数的一系列内容带来详细的介绍。1、说明给定一个字符串值(包含...
主要介绍了Python浮点型(float)运算结果不正确的解决方案,帮助大家更好的利用python进行运算处理,感兴趣的朋友可以了解下
描述float函数可以将一个十进制整数或十进制浮点数字符串转化为十进制浮点数。语法 float(object) 名称 说明 备注object 待转化成浮点数的十进制整数或十进制浮点数 可省略的参数。举例1. 将十进制整数转换为十进制...
仅涉及标量的操作使用涉及(正维)NumPy数组的操作的不同转换规则,如numpy.result_type的文档中所述.当操作仅涉及标量(包括0维数组)时,结果dtype完全由输入dtypes确定.对于仅涉及(正维)数组的操作也是如此.但是,当标量...
Python中实现float() 函数的方法发布时间:2020-12-15 09:29:53来源:亿速云阅读:75作者:小新这篇文章将为大家详细讲解有关Python中实现float() 函数的方法,小编觉得挺实用的,因此分享给大家做个参考,希望大家...
我正在从一个文本文件中读取几列内容(由于某种原因由3个空格分隔)这些柱子是用科学记数法写的。第一列是正数和负数的混合。在当在该段中铸造为浮动时:count = 0curfile = open(curFile, "r")for row in curfile....
float是一种数据...浮点数使用 IEEE(电气和电子工程师协会)格式。浮点类型的单精度值具有 4 个字节,包括一个符号位、一个 8 位 二进制指数和一个 23 位尾数。由于尾数的高顺序位始终为 1,因此它不...
float是一种数据类型。浮点型数据类型,FLOAT数据类型用于存储单精度浮点数或双精度浮点数。...此表示形式为float类型提供了一个大约在-3.4E+38~3.4E+38之间的范围。扩展资料:相关用法存储为二进...
我可以很好地读取int和char(在python中使用numpy),但是当我遇到问题的float时,它们似乎不是ieee754 binary 32,当我尝试使用numpy和dtype'f4'读取这个内存块时,返回的值不正确。我试过改变结尾,但没有用。了解...